cov_pltk_health_bolivia.jpgThe New National Health Policy is a result of previous experiences in the country. The new policy abandons bureaucratic and expensive theoretical research on reform and confronts the difficult social and economic challenges of the country in order to defend public health and improve health services.

The National Health Policy responds to the major public health needs of the country, simultaneously focusing efforts on the areas of public health and health care services while giving priority to health promotion and disease prevention.
